Transaction 1292990ae75e35b7c070680bfcc42a85825e1d4ba9aec49e0bbc3ed008b655d2

1 Input
1 Outputs
  • 1292990ae75e35b7c070680bfcc42a85825e1d4ba9aec49e0bbc3ed008b655d2:0
  • value  98875
    address  1HDWAto9mD4vwZkxE7RZ4nxvgYcA5vJQpG